Brake Kit for Hyundai Elantra and Elantra Coupe
The Dynamite Friction DFC GEOSPEC Rotors with 5000 Advanced Brake Pads kit is a front and rear disc brake service kit for select Hyundai compact cars. It combines coated rotors with advanced friction pads to support consistent braking performance, quieter operation, and easier rotor installation.
Key Features
- Complete disc brake kit with rotors and pads for front and rear service
- DFC GEOSPEC coated rotors with a silver-gray corrosion-resistant finish
- Dry-processed rotors arrive ready to install without oil removal
- G3000/G11H18 cast iron rotor construction matched to OE-style specifications
- Non-directional rotor finish for even pad bed-in and smoother stops
- 5000 Advanced Brake Pads are post-cured and scorched for stable friction performance
- Premium rubber-steel-rubber shims help reduce noise, vibration, and harshness

Product Details
DFC GEOSPEC Rotors with 5000 Advanced Brake Pads are built for drivers servicing a 2011-2016 Hyundai Elantra or a 2013-2014 Hyundai Elantra Coupe in front and rear applications. The rotor coating is designed to resist rust better than conventional paint or zinc finishes, while the dry-ready surface helps reduce prep time during brake service. The pads are formulated for stable friction output and quicker initial response after installation. Part number 4504-03046 is a direct reference for this brake kit configuration.

Installation Notes and Tips
Compatible With 2011-2016 Hyundai Elantra, front and rear, and 2013-2014 Hyundai Elantra Coupe, front and rear. Verify axle position before ordering and compare the existing rotor dimensions to the vehicle’s OE specifications. Clean the hub mounting surface before installing the new rotors, and follow the vehicle manufacturer’s brake bedding procedure after installation. Quality Assurance
DFC states that the brake pads are 100% post-cured and scorched to help deliver stable friction characteristics from the first stops. The rotors are machined to tight tolerances, finished with a non-directional surface, and inspected for balance and critical dimensions. DFC GEOSPEC rotors include a 12-month warranty against defects in material and workmanship.
